Capital Women’s Care to remain in-network for Anthem members across northern Virginia
Anthem Blue Cross and Blue Shield in Virginia announced today a new, multi-year provider network agreement with Capital Women’s Care, a large group of over 275 Obstetrician-Gynecologist providers. The agreement ensures long-term access to affordable healthcare for Capital Women’s Care patients covered by Anthem health plans.
As part of the agreement, the two organizations will continue their healthcare collaboration through 2028, providing access to quality care, ensuring more than 13,000 patients have continued access to their women’s healthcare provider.
